ci配置redis session_51CTO博客
我们先看看config 默认情况下系统是怎么配置的。在命令行中输入 config get *(如图) 默认情况下有61配置信息,每一个命令占两行,第一行为配置名称信息,第二行为配置的具体信息。     我们就从上到下来理解一下这些配置信息中的某些配置:     1.dbfilename是本地持久化存储数据库文件名,默认为d
使用CI框架开发了一段时间,发现它容易上手,使用起来也方便,最重要是很轻便,这引起我的兴趣去分析该框架的设计。这是国外开源的项目,有一段时间特别火,下面让我们来看看呗。     业余花了点时间看看CodeIgniter框架(简称CI),CI目前的稳定版本是 3.X,4.0版本已经出来了,但还在测试中,所以我分析的还是 3.x 版本。C
转载 2023-07-07 02:12:34
134阅读
正确设置open_cursors和'session_cached_cursors'  可以减少sql解析,提高系统性能,那么,如何正确设置'session_cached_cursors'  这个参数呢?我们可以把握下面的原则:1、'session_cached_cursors'  数量要小于open_cursor2、要考虑共享池的大小3、使用下面的sql判断'sess
转载 2023-07-03 17:23:57
32阅读
Consul是一个复杂的系统,它有很多不同的可组装的部分。为了帮助Consul的用户和开发者形成一个它如何工作的运转模型,本文介绍它的系统架构。注意:本文覆盖了Consul的内部技术细节。高效的操作和使用Consul并不需要你知道这些细节。这些细节记录在这里是为了方便那些希望学些Consul,但是并没有去探寻源码的人的。由于每个节点都必须运行一个agent,术语在描述架构之前,这里提供了一些术语来
redis开源项目是linux下的,为了支持windows下的redis,微软的开源机构进行了改造。由于大多数人没有linux环境,都是通过windows进行学习,测试的。1.下载redis win版https://github.com/MSOpenTech/redis/releases可以下载msi安装文件,直接安装即。2.安装还用msi文件进行安装,选择端口号和最大支持容量。当然这两个参数是可
# 实现“ci框架 配置redis”教程 ## 1. 流程图 ```mermaid flowchart TD; A(创建CI项目) --> B(安装CI框架); B --> C(配置Redis); ``` ## 2. 类图 ```mermaid classDiagram Developer --|> Newbie Newbie --|> Redis ```
原创 9月前
64阅读
# ci框架redis配置 ## 引言 在现代的Web应用程序开发中,缓存是非常重要的一部分,用于提高系统的性能和响应速度。Redis是一个流行的开源内存数据库,它提供了快速、可靠的缓存解决方案。 在CI框架中,我们可以使用Redis来缓存数据,从而提高应用程序的性能。本文将介绍如何在CI框架中配置和使用Redis的多个配置。 ## 什么是RedisRedis是一个开源的内存数据库
原创 2023-08-24 04:53:52
98阅读
第一篇那redis的基础命令都差不多讲了一遍了,这篇就将怎么配置集群了,最后要达到的效果是一台主redis,还有几台从的redis,每次数据都是同步的,当主redis挂掉了,那么就会从几台从redis挑选出一台作为主的redis,如果之后刚开始的主redis启动以后,又会变为刚开始的状态,  因为要做集群,所以我复制了三分redis,一个是master,两个是slave,端口分别是6379,648
目录1、Redis 依赖2、配置 Redis3、创建 Redis 配置类4、启动 Redis 服务器 1、Redis 依赖<d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-redis</artifact
转载 2023-05-30 15:52:26
75阅读
配置类: @Configuration // 定义一个配置类 public class RedisConfig { //object object /* * 用于redisApi * */ @Bean public RedisTemplate<Object, Object> redisTemplate(RedisConnectionFact
转载 2023-06-29 10:56:41
89阅读
这次继续上次没有解决的问题——如何解决多台Apache服务器Session共享,实现单点登录。一、Redis简介及下载安装作为这次的主角,相信大家对redis应该都一定印象,redis是一款开源的高性能key-value数据库,拥有丰富的键值储存类型,并提供多种语言的API。与一般数据库不同,redis是使用内存作为主存,而使用硬盘来实现数据持久化,而且redis是周期性的将数据写到硬盘
cookie,sessioncookie# 设置cookie resp = Httpresponse('content') resp.set_cookie('key', 'value', max_age='过期时间') # 删除cookie # 删除的服务器的,游览器的还是没有删掉 del request.COOKIES['my'] # cookie对应
转载 2023-07-03 22:25:28
52阅读
以下以session简称: 1、session的生命周期:session是在服务器第一次执行getSession()语句时才创建的(此方法:服务器先从浏览器带来的cookie中查找JSESSIONID,是否有相关可用的session,有就调用,如果没有,再从超链接的URL中查找 JSESSIONID,如果还没有,就会创建一个新的session。),如果session对象30分钟内没有被访问,
# 如何在宝塔面板中配置 session 存储到 Redis ## 甘特图 ```mermaid gantt title 宝塔 session配置 redis section 配置过程 完成整个配置过程 :done, a1, 2022-01-01, 3d ``` ## 整体流程 首先我们需要安装 Redis 服务和 PHP
原创 8月前
123阅读
# Redis配置Session共享 ## 介绍 在Web开发中,会话(session)是一种保存用户状态的重要机制。在分布式架构中,为了实现高可用性和负载均衡,通常需要将会话存储在共享的存储介质中,以便多个服务器之间共享用户状态。Redis是一个高性能的内存数据库,被广泛用于会话共享。 本文将向您介绍如何配置Redis来实现会话共享,并提供相应的代码示例。 ## 会话共享原理 在传统的
原创 2024-01-12 08:33:03
43阅读
一、 Gitlab-CI/CD使用场景首先,公司使用Gitlab作为工作仓库进行代码发布及版本控制,Gitlab内置了CI/CD的工具,这些工具可以用于代码提交的同时完成镜像构建、自动化测试、自动化部署等连续的工作:CI: Continuous Integration(持续集成)CD: Continuous Delivery(连续交付)CD: Continuous Deployment(持续部署)
转载 2023-07-26 11:43:34
393阅读
记录1、安装和配置:使用宝塔安装直接从第七步开始1.1普通安装: 1、https://www.redis.io/ 2、到这个网站下载最新版,安装到linux服务器上 3、移动文件到另一个目录下解压 4、解压 5、复制一份conf配置文件,然后新建一个目录,在里面修改新的conf配置文件我们之后就使用这个新的了,把它默认配置的前台运行改为后台运行 6、运行redisserve服务 7、ping它,测
转载 2023-07-08 03:08:09
51阅读
     系统中用了shiro做权限控制和身份认证(其实身份认证可以用jwt的,这在我以后的博客中会写到)。本来是单一系统。但是现在要做成分布式的。所以就只能用到session共享。其实不用spring-session也能实现session共享,只需要将session存入redis即可。但是spring-session作为现成的框架,把许多底层的东西都已经封装了,不用
转载 2023-11-03 07:09:20
75阅读
tomcat-session-redis配置Session持久机制三种实现方法:1、session绑定:始终将来自同一个源IP的请求定向至同一个RS;没有容错能力;有损均衡效果(sh)2、session复制:在RS之间同步session,每个RS拥有集群中的所有的session;对规模集群不适用;必须RS支持(lblcr)3、session服务器:利用单独部署的服务器来统一管理集群中的sessio
原创 2015-09-22 09:15:15
3963阅读
1点赞
  首先我们要在autoload.php中自动加载session,当然也可以在控制器中直接$this->load调用,我们这里举一个例子,我们现在数据库中插入几条随机的数据,然后我们前台登陆数据库模版: 简单来讲:前端文件数据库模版控制器1、首先写一个前端的登陆文件:前端文件: <form method="post" action="&l
原创 2023-05-30 10:13:04
100阅读
  • 1
  • 2
  • 3
  • 4
  • 5